WebA root canal is a procedure that can save severely damaged or decayed teeth, prevent infection, and treat active infections. The process involves removing the pulp in the tooth’s pulp chamber and disinfecting the area. After reading so many horror stories … WebThe infection at the centre of a tooth (the root canal) is caused by bacteria that live in the mouth and invade the tooth. This can happen after: tooth decay leaky fillings damage to teeth as a result of trauma, such as a fall Tooth structure A tooth is made up of 2 parts. The crown is the top part of the tooth that's visible in the mouth.
